NPHCs on TV
Because I was bored, I decided to check out Youtube videos. I don't even know how I came across it, but I found an episode of "Sister-Sister" regarding Tamara's boyfriend rushing Gamma Psi. It was a made up fraternity, which I'm pretty sure was supposed to be based on Omega Psi Phi (they had the colors of the Ques, so I assumed).
I noticed one thing: On shows or movies regarding Greek Life, for NPHC organizations, they show them on tv. For that Sister Sister episode, they showed the Nupes, the dad wore Alpha gear, Lisa had tons of Delta gear in the kitchen and when Tamara walked into the living room it was an AKA haven. There were also some SGRhos on the episode.
Even on "A Different World" they showed NPHC organizations. So, I guess my question is why NPCs and NICs/IFCs don't really allow that? I think it makes Greek life look great. In fact, Tamara's boyfriend initially joined to make fraternities look bad and eventually enjoyed it when he saw they didn't haze and only did community service.
Thoughts...

Just so you know (and you may already know this), when it comes to NPHC orgs, only members can be seen in paraphernalia, even on T.V. So whenever you see someone on T.V. in our letters, it's because they are really members. Otherwise, the show has to make up a sorority/fraternity for them to be in, if the actors in fact have to play such a role.

Lisa isn't a Delta which is why she didn't have on Delta gear but there was probably someone behind the scenes (maybe even more than 1 person since Delta is so large) who wanted to also include the organization in the episode (and definitely probably an AKA or two or three), so they had the other ladies act like Lisa's Delta friends even though I didn't see any actual letters on them so who knows if they were actually members.
Either way, the shows have to get permission from the orgs to have any trademarks, symbols, or members appear in letters, even celebrity members. Why? Because the sorority might not agree with how the org is being portrayed and may not support the org being in any way connected to the show or episode. My sorors appeared on one of those morning shows last year in letters and talked about the sorority and had to get permission to do that as well. So whenever you see symbols, letters, trademarks, or anything displayed even in the background on a show, it has been cleared with the orgs (or should have been).
